Miami Marlins ace Sandy Alcantara recorded the first save of his career on Wednesday night against Arizona, coming just two days after he threw 101 pitches in a start that ended in a no-decision. The rare workload highlights the Marlins' pitching depth challenges late in the 2026 season. Alcantara, primarily known as a starter, was used in relief in an unusual role reversal that drew attention from analysts tracking bullpen usage trends across MLB.
